Grund für schlechtes Zeichensatz-Rendering in Chrome?


8

Ich stelle fest, dass der Text auf einigen Webseiten in Chrome (16.0.912.77 m) und in Firefox (10.0) in Ordnung ist. FWIW, ich verwende die Windows-Versionen dieser Anwendungen mit Standardeinstellungen.

Als (ironisches) Beispiel www.google.com/webfonts .

Weiß jemand, warum das so ist und ob etwas dagegen unternommen werden kann?

Vielen Dank.


Edit: Ein weiteres Beispiel:

Bildbeschreibung hier eingeben


Bearbeiten: So sieht es in FireFox aus:

Bildbeschreibung hier eingeben


1
Screenshots können das Problem möglicherweise besser veranschaulichen.
ChrisF

Das tut mir leid. Erledigt.
OverTheRainbow

Es kommt nur auf einigen Webseiten vor. XPSP3 mit dem neuesten Chrome-Browser. Dieselbe Seite sieht in Firefox gut aus.
OverTheRainbow

1
Ich habe einen Screenshot hinzugefügt, wie er in Firefox angezeigt wird. Es ist einfacher zu lesen. Wie kann ich Chrome dazu bringen, Seiten auf dieselbe Weise zu rendern?
OverTheRainbow

3
Können Sie .PNG- Screenshots hochladen ? Die JPG-Komprimierung hilft nicht.
Iglvzx

Antworten:


1

Ich suchte nach einer Lösung für genau dasselbe: Chrom besser rendern zu lassen. Es war schrecklich im Vergleich zu Firefox, IE und Safari unter Windows (der Software-Rendering-Modus in Safari wird wie auf einem Mac wiedergegeben, ist aber etwas langsam).

Der Grund, warum Firefox und IE9 gut rendern, ist, dass sie DirectWrite-Hardwarebeschleunigung verwenden, um die Schriftarten zu rendern.

Es wurde vorgeschlagen, die GPU-Beschleunigung in Chrome zu deaktivieren. Aber es geht nicht. Ich habe eine Lösung gefunden, die gut genug ist, um den Text lesbar zu machen.

ENTFERNEN SIE DIE WOFF-LINIE UND SVG-LINIEN !!!!

@font-face {
    font-family: 'SomeFont';
    src: url('../fonts/SomeFont.eot?#iefix') format('embedded-opentype'), 
         url('../fonts/SomeFont.ttf')  format('truetype');
    }

Was ich fand, war, dass Chrome TTF besser rendern kann, aber zuerst nach WOFF-Dateien suchen möchte. Sie benötigen also nur EOT- und TTF-Dateien.


0

Chrome verwendet Windows zum Rendern von Schriftarten. In der Windows 8-Betaversion ist es weitaus schlimmer als anderswo - genug, dass es bei Google fast wie ein Schlag zu sein scheint. Firefox verwendet eine eigene Methode zum Rendern von Schriftarten, die den Browser schwerer macht, das Problem jedoch vermeidet.

Wenn die Optimierung Ihres ClearType nicht hilft, können Sie nicht viel tun.

Ironischerweise hat IE9 + die beste Schriftwiedergabe aller Browser-Engines. Mit anderen Worten, selbst Microsoft lehnte es ab, eine eigene beschissene Font-Engine zu verwenden, wenn es um das WWW geht.

Ich bin mir nicht sicher, warum Chrome noch keine bessere Lösung zusammengestellt hat.


Sind Sie sicher, dass Chrome so funktioniert? Es werden nicht einmal die DPI-Einstellungen beachtet .
Louis

4
Mit anderen Worten, selbst Microsoft hat sich geweigert, eine eigene beschissene Font-Engine zu verwenden, wenn es um die Verwendung von DirectWrite im WWW-IE9 + geht. Dabei handelt es sich um Microsofts eigene "Font-Engine".
ta.speot.is

Die Schriftqualität in Chrome unter Mac ist in Ordnung, daher muss sie sich auf die vom Betriebssystem bereitgestellte Schriftwiedergabe beziehen.
Lea Hayes
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.